Nomad introduced ChargeKey in 2013, and at long last the popular little keychain charging cable got an update. Now it sports a fresh design and USB-C and Lightning versions to help you power up today’s devices on the go.
Nomad ChargeKey
Chargekey was one of the accessory maker’s first products. It’s a tiny charging cable you can attach to a keychain and carry with your all the time.
It’s ultra-portable because its braided cable’s tips are magnetic. You can stick them together when you don’t need to charge anything. That gives Chargekey a tiny footprint. You can easily stick it in your pants pocket.
The original Chargkey came with Lightning and microUSB connectors. The new one comes with either USB-C, which connects to a power adapter or computer to charge your device, or Lightning for charging iPhone, including fast-charging capability with a power adapter of 20 watts or higher power.
Of course, when iPhone switches from Lighting to USB-C — probably with iPhone 15 this year — the USB-C version of ChargeKey will serve it.
Features:
- Braided nylon cable
- Electroplated zinc cable housings
- Cable tips secure magnetically.
- Choose from USB-C to USB-C or USB-C to Lightning versions.
Price: $35 (Lightning) or $25 (USB-C)
